Identifying Common Ant Entry Information



One of the vital action in reliable insect control measures for ant problems is identifying the typical entrance points that these bugs use to penetrate structures and homes. Ants are extremely resourceful animals, with the ability of getting in via the smallest of openings. Common entrance points for ants consist of spaces around home windows and doors, splits in the structure, holes for utility lines, and even through vents and pipelines. It is vital to carry out a detailed evaluation of both the exterior and interior of the property to locate these entry factors - ant control services.


Inside your home, pay close focus to locations where food is stored or prepared, as ants are drawn in to these food sources. Outdoors, examine the perimeter of the building, seeking any signs of ant activity such as ant hillsides or routes. By securing and determining off these access points, you can considerably minimize the possibilities of an ant problem holding in your home or structure. Making Use Of All-natural Ant Repellents

Carrying out natural ant repellents can be a efficient and eco-friendly method to discourage ant infestations in your living or working space. Natural repellents are stemmed from compounds that ants discover unpleasant or frustrating, creating them to prevent cured locations. One typical all-natural ant repellent is peppermint oil, which has a strong scent that interferes with ants' ability to interact and browse, deterring them from entering your home. Citrus-based repellents like orange or lemon important next page oils produce an obstacle that ants are reluctant to cross.


An additional effective all-natural ant repellent is vinegar, which interferes with the ants' scent trails, making it difficult for them to browse in the direction of food resources. By purposefully putting these natural ant repellents in entry points and areas prone to ant activity, you can proactively protect against ant problems and preserve a pest-free setting.
